Ponce de Leon, St. Petersburg,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ponce de Leon?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Ponce de Leon Studio Apartments | $1,829 | $1,000 | $3,295 |
| Ponce de Leon 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,012 | $1,095 | $4,200 |
| Ponce de Leon 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,169 | $1,400 | $5,885 |
| Ponce de Leon 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,644 | $1,649 | $6,600 |
| Ponce de Leon 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,145 | $2,895 | $3,395 |
